Elsewhere: r Vatican City; Negro leader Martin Luther King Jr. met privately Avith Pope Paul VI Friday and. said later the pontiff was "a friend of the Negro and of the cause of civil .rights." DUNN, N.C.: Civil rights leader Charles McLean said Friday that burlesque shows at the Harnett County Fair had been desegregated in 'an important breakthrough."
